Event Horizon (1997)
Description: A horror-infused space odyssey where a rescue crew investigates a missing spaceship, only to encounter terrifying supernatural forces. The movie delves into the psychological breakdown of its characters in the face of the unknown.
Fact: The film's production design was influenced by Gothic architecture, creating a haunting and claustrophobic atmosphere aboard the spaceship.


Sunshine (2007)
Description: A gripping sci-fi thriller set in space, focusing on a crew's desperate mission to reignite the dying sun. The film explores themes of isolation, human resilience, and the psychological toll of deep-space travel.
Fact: The film's visual effects were inspired by real solar phenomena, and the crew's ship, Icarus II, was designed with a mix of futuristic and practical elements to enhance realism.


Interstellar (2014)
Description: An epic sci-fi adventure that explores space travel, time dilation, and the survival of humanity. The film combines hard science with emotional storytelling, focusing on the sacrifices made for the greater good.
Fact: The black hole in the film, named Gargantua, was rendered using equations from physicist Kip Thorne, resulting in the first accurate visualization of a black hole.


Moon (2009)
Description: A thought-provoking sci-fi drama about a lone miner on the moon who begins to question his reality. The film examines themes of identity, isolation, and corporate exploitation.
Fact: The movie was shot in just 33 days, with a minimalist set design that emphasized the protagonist's solitude.


Pandorum (2009)
Description: A tense sci-fi horror set on a derelict spaceship, where the crew must uncover the truth behind their mission while battling mutated creatures. The story emphasizes survival and the fragility of human sanity in extreme conditions.
Fact: The film's creature designs were inspired by deep-sea fish, adding to the eerie and otherworldly feel of the antagonists.


Gravity (2013)
Description: A visually stunning survival story set in space, following an astronaut's desperate attempt to return to Earth after a catastrophic accident. The film emphasizes the vastness and danger of space.
Fact: The movie's long, continuous shots were achieved through innovative CGI and camera techniques, creating an immersive experience.


Europa Report (2013)
Description: A found-footage style sci-fi thriller about a crew's mission to Jupiter's moon Europa, where they encounter mysterious and deadly phenomena. The film blends realism with suspense, focusing on the crew's psychological and physical struggles.
Fact: The filmmakers worked with scientists to create a plausible depiction of what life might look like beneath Europa's icy surface.


Ad Astra (2019)
Description: A contemplative sci-fi drama about an astronaut's journey to the outer solar system in search of his missing father. The film explores themes of loneliness, father-son relationships, and the existential void of space.
Fact: The movie's depiction of space travel was praised for its realism, including the use of sound (or lack thereof) in vacuum environments.


The Martian (2015)
Description: A story of survival and ingenuity as an astronaut is stranded on Mars and must use his scientific knowledge to stay alive. The film highlights human perseverance and the challenges of space exploration.
Fact: The production consulted with NASA to ensure scientific accuracy, including the depiction of Martian landscapes and survival techniques.


Life (2017)
Description: A chilling tale of a Martian lifeform that turns deadly aboard the International Space Station. The film explores the dangers of extraterrestrial life and the crew's fight for survival in a confined environment.
Fact: The zero-gravity scenes were achieved using a combination of wirework and CGI, creating a realistic portrayal of movement in space.
